What is bzo on a drug test

Last updated: April 1, 2026

Quick Answer: BZO stands for benzodiazepine on drug tests, indicating the presence of prescription sedative or anti-anxiety medications such as Valium, Xanax, or Ativan in the tested sample.

Key Facts

What is BZO on a Drug Test?

BZO stands for benzodiazepine and appears on drug test results to indicate the detection of benzodiazepines in the tested sample. Benzodiazepines are a class of prescription medications primarily used to treat anxiety disorders, insomnia, muscle spasms, and certain seizure conditions. When a drug test shows a positive BZO result, it means benzodiazepines are present in the person's system.

Common Benzodiazepine Medications

Many widely prescribed medications fall within the benzodiazepine drug class. Diazepam (Valium) is one of the oldest and most recognized benzodiazepines, prescribed for anxiety and muscle tension relief. Alprazolam (Xanax) ranks among the most frequently prescribed benzodiazepines for anxiety and panic disorder treatment. Other common benzodiazepines include lorazepam (Ativan) for anxiety and seizures, clonazepam (Klonopin) for panic disorder and seizures, and temazepam (Restoril) for insomnia. Each medication has specific medical applications and different durations of action.

Drug Testing Procedures

Benzodiazepines are routinely included in standard drug testing panels, particularly 10-panel tests used in workplace screening, legal proceedings, medical monitoring, and substance abuse treatment programs. Drug tests can detect benzodiazepines in urine, blood, saliva, or hair samples. The type of test used and the specific benzodiazepine involved affect detection accuracy and timeframes.

Detection Times and Factors

The time benzodiazepines remain detectable varies significantly based on the specific medication and test type. Short-acting benzodiazepines like alprazolam typically remain detectable in urine for 2-4 days, while long-acting benzodiazepines like diazepam may be detected for 7-30 days or longer. Blood tests have shorter detection windows of 6-48 hours. Hair tests can detect benzodiazepine use for up to 90 days. Individual metabolic factors including age, body weight, liver function, and overall health significantly affect detection times.

Legal and Medical Interpretation

A positive BZO test result does not automatically indicate illegal drug use, as benzodiazepines are legal prescription medications widely prescribed by medical professionals. However, testing positive without a valid prescription or using someone else's medication is illegal. Medical professionals and employers review positive BZO results to verify medication compliance, identify unauthorized use, or ensure employee safety in safety-sensitive positions.

Related Questions

How long do benzodiazepines stay detectable on drug tests?

Short-acting benzodiazepines like Xanax are detectable in urine for 2-4 days, while long-acting ones like Valium remain detectable for 7-30 days or longer. Blood tests detect them for 6-48 hours, and hair tests can show use for up to 90 days.

What does a positive BZO result mean?

A positive BZO indicates benzodiazepines are present in the sample. This is legitimate if the person has a valid prescription, but indicates unauthorized use if no prescription exists. Results require medical review and interpretation.

Can prescription benzodiazepines cause a failed drug test?

Yes, legitimate prescription benzodiazepines will test positive for BZO. However, most drug testing programs allow for explanation of positive results through valid medical prescriptions. The person should provide documentation of their prescription.

Sources

  1. SAMHSA - Drug Testing Information public domain
  2. FDA - Benzodiazepine Medications public domain